COMMON ISSUES

Common FAAC Gate Motor Repair Problems in Milford

πŸ”§ Motor Grinding or Whining Noises

These audible signals often indicate internal issues like worn gears or insufficient lubrication within the gearbox. Ignoring these sounds can lead to significantly reduced motor lifespan and eventual failure, especially with Milford's varying temperatures.

πŸ”§ Gate Motor Overheating

Overheating frequently results from the motor being overworked due to gate misalignment, friction in tracks, or internal component wear. Persistent overheating can drastically shorten your FAAC motor’s operational life, a particular concern during Delaware's warm summers.

πŸ”§ Motor Fails to Respond to Commands

This common problem can stem from faulty electrical connections, a damaged motor winding, or issues with the control board. It might also be a tripped thermal overload, a safety mechanism that can activate under stress or extreme weather.

πŸ”§ Slow or Jerky Gate Movement

If your gate moves sluggishly or erratically, it often signifies an underlying struggle within the motor, possibly due to internal wear, inadequate power, or increased friction in the gate’s moving parts. This can be more noticeable with the humidity.

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S

FAAC Gate Motor Repair FAQ β€” Milford, DE

My FAAC gate motor is making a loud grinding noise. What does this typically mean?+
A loud grinding noise from your FAAC gate motor usually signifies a mechanical issue within the gearbox. The gears might be worn, stripped, or there could be a lack of proper lubrication, leading to metal-on-metal contact and the grinding sound. It's crucial to address this promptly to prevent further damage.
Why would my FAAC gate motor overheat, especially during Milford's summer months?+
During Milford's hot summers, ambient temperatures are already high, placing more stress on the motor. Overheating can be exacerbated by the motor working harder than usual due to gate binding, insufficient lubrication, or an unbalanced gate leaf. Internal issues like worn bearings can also contribute to increased friction and heat.
What are the signs that my FAAC gate motor might be nearing the end of its life?+
Common signs include increasingly frequent overheating, a noticeable decrease in motor power or speed, persistent grinding or unusual noises, and a tendency for the motor to trip its thermal overload more often. Electrical issues or frequent responsiveness problems can also indicate an aging motor.
Can I lubricate my FAAC gate motor myself to fix slow operation?+
While lubrication can help some issues, it's vital to use the correct type of lubricant specified for your FAAC motor and to apply it precisely. Over-lubrication or using the wrong type can attract dirt and grime, leading to more problems. For slow operation, the issue might be more complex than just lubrication, so professional assessment is recommended.
